{
  "name": "footduel",
  "version": "1.0.0",
  "description": "Footduel - Fußball-Kartenspiel im Browser",
  "type": "module",
  "scripts": {
    "dev": "concurrently \"npm run dev:server\" \"npm run dev:client\"",
    "dev:server": "tsx watch src/server/index.ts",
    "dev:client": "vite",
    "build": "tsc -p tsconfig.server.json && vite build",
    "start": "node dist/server/server/index.js"
  },
  "dependencies": {
    "better-sqlite3": "^12.10.0",
    "express": "^5.2.1",
    "socket.io": "^4.8.3",
    "uuid": "^14.0.0"
  },
  "devDependencies": {
    "@types/better-sqlite3": "^7.6.13",
    "@types/express": "^5.0.6",
    "@types/node": "^25.9.1",
    "@types/uuid": "^10.0.0",
    "concurrently": "^9.2.1",
    "socket.io-client": "^4.8.3",
    "tsx": "^4.22.3",
    "typescript": "^6.0.3",
    "vite": "^8.0.14"
  }
}
